Taco Bell Asks For Apology After Beef Lawsuit Dropped

04/20/11 02:20 PM ET   AP

Slashfood:

Love may mean never having to say you're sorry, as the old Love Story theme goes, but lawsuits are another thing. Taco Bell would like an apology from the folks who brought (and then withdrew) the lawsuit against them that claimed their meat mixture was less than 35 percent beef.
